Disregarding other things that people have brought up, there are a few problems with publishing for $$$.

The main one is that it's just difficult to make a profit. Most writers aren't exactly living in the lap of luxury. There are a LOT of good writers out there trying to get a book published, with only a small portion of them succeeding, and an even smaller portion of those making a decent profit.

Furthermore, how often can you find, in a legitimate bookstore, a book of fanfiction? The only times I see this is if the company who owned the original property, or published the original property, shoved it through the process. In which case, I guess it's no longer fanfiction.
